Hellier is a small, quiet place located in Pike County, Kentucky, in the United States. It's known as an unincorporated community, which means it's a settlement that doesn't have its own local government like a city or town does. Hellier was also once a busy coal town.
A Look Back at Hellier's History
Hellier got its name in 1906 when a post office opened there. It was named after Ralph Augustus Hellier, who led a coal mining company in Pike County. This shows how important coal mining was to the area back then.
People Who Grew Up in Hellier
Did you know that a famous baseball player, Vern Bickford, was born right here in Hellier? He played professional baseball for the Boston Braves.
